Finally got more street tuning yesterday and did a few WOT pulls. I don't think I've ever been in a car faster than this to be honest. Only problem so far is that it's running too much boost (assuming map sensor is accurate) so my fuel injectors aren't big enough haha
It spools to 8psi by about 2800 and then keeps going to 12 psi at 4k and stops climbing there.

those little turbos are spooling hard on you...

Some options off the top of my head, in the order preferred:

1) Get more fuel and make more power =)

2) See if you can reduce the tension on the wastegate springs

3) See if the wastegate flapper is large enough to port the wastegate out for more flow

4) Make your exhaust more restrictive - what exhaust are you running from the turbo back?

Aside from that, you can also consider the far more expensive options of plumbing in external wastegates or upgrading to much larger turbos =)

I'm sure someone smarter than me will chime in with more options as well =)

I wonder if your tuner can pull some timing to keep it from spooling so much on you? That is pure speculation as I do not really understand the technical aspects of tuning in this scenario.
